		<description><!-- insert ads is firing -->Richard,

When the plugin is loaded it sees that you are doing it from www.kitchensdior.com.au, but the link is from kitchensdior.com.au. This is an external website. 

To make matters worse, you have an htaccess that redirects everything to www. 

If you want to use www as the main subdomain you must change all of you links to www. This makes sense in many ways, especially for SEO. Google will by default see these as two separate sites. You want to have only one site.

Keith</description>
